## v3.8.0 — Changed defaults

New folks: read this before debugging cache issues. We fixed a memory leak in Lanternbox's image cache where evicted thumbnails kept decoded buffers alive. The fix changes several defaults — the cache is now size-bounded in bytes rather than entry count, and the eviction sweep runs more aggressively.

If your deployment overrides the old entry-count setting, it is now ignored. The new default configuration values are as follows.

service settings:
PELATH_PIN=5541
PELATH_TENANT=eliath
PELATH_METRICS_HOST=metrics.pelath.qorveltech.example
PELATH_SEAL=seal_2e786e59
PELATH_STANDBY_TEAM=eliius

## Authentication

Plugins exporting spreadsheets through the Tallowgrain API must authenticate before streaming rows; unauthenticated sessions are buffered entirely in memory and can exhaust the worker pool on large workbooks. Authenticate early, request chunked export mode, and release handles promptly. For sandbox testing against our internal export service, use the key below.

service key, hawif-taweg: zpat3_g6e

## Kickoff Notes — ChipGate Reader

Quick recap for the Harborfell Marathon setup: the trackside timing-chip readers need firmware flashed before Thursday's dry run, and the mat at the 10k split has been flaky, so test it twice. Spare antennas are in the blue crate. Don't reorder cabling without checking first — it's mapped to the scoring van. All hardware questions go to the lead listed below.

approver of yahig-kagup = Ralok Sorael

Subject: On-call — Larkspur event schema registry

Welcome. Short version: the registry gates all event publishes. If producers start failing with compatibility errors, someone pushed a breaking schema — roll back the schema version, don't disable validation. Support tickets about "missing events" usually trace back to a rejected schema. Registry restarts are safe; it's stateless over the backing store. Escalate to the platform lead only if the store itself is down. Runbook and dashboards live on the page below.

wiki page, kahog-hahig: https://vault.zemvargrid.internal/display/deploy/repo/settings/merge_requests/job/settings/6f3b933774dbc5320a4daa18